COURSE FOUNDATION

What Students Will Learn

Students move from simply watching a printer work to understanding how to operate, maintain and troubleshoot it with increasing independence.

How 3D Printing Works

Understand the basic FDM printing process and how a digital model becomes a physical object.

Printer Components

Identify the major parts of a 3D printer and understand what each component does.

Safe Printer Operation

Learn startup, filament loading, print preparation and safe operating habits.

First Layer Fundamentals

Understand bed preparation, leveling concepts and why the first layer matters.

Printer Care

Practice cleaning, nozzle care, bed care and routine maintenance procedures.

Troubleshooting

Recognize common print failures and follow a logical process to identify likely causes.

Slicing Basics

Learn the purpose of slicing and the basic settings that affect a print.

Basic 3D Design

Create or prepare a simple model and take it through the complete printing workflow.

LEARNING PATH

Course Structure

Each session builds toward greater independence with 3D printing equipment and the complete design-to-print workflow.

01

Understanding 3D Printing

How FDM works, printer components, safety and basic operation.

02

First Successful Print

Preparing the printer, loading filament, starting a print and understanding the first layer.

03

Printer Care

Cleaning, bed care, nozzle care, filament handling and routine maintenance.

04

Troubleshooting

Print failures, adhesion issues, clogging, layer problems and basic diagnosis.

05

Design & Independent Use

Basic 3D design, preparing a model, printing a personal project and building independent skills.
